Microthermometry of fluid inclusions is a very useful technique to estimations of fluid inclusions salinities but do not give information about the true nature of salt components. Several complex techniques have been developed for the analysis of elements and ions in fluid inclusions. Destructive methods include laser ablation with ICP-MS or OES and ion chromatography (crush-leach). These techniques only provide absolute ratios of elements in inclusions. Raman spectroscopy can be used to identify the major type of salts dissolved in aqueous solutions in fluid inclusions. The advantage of this technique is two-fold: 1) accurate estimation of true melting temperatures of phases which are difficult to observe; and 2) determination of the type of dissolved salt from the presence of salt-hydrate at low temperatures, which are Raman active.
